The Clemson Tigers have been one of the most consistent teams in the nation this season and now the number three ranked team in the AP Top 25 will be on the road for the first time in a few weeks as they travel to the Carrier Dome to play the Syracuse Orange in an ACC conference matchup.

The Tigers have been one of the most explosive offensive teams in the nation this season and they have won four straight games while averaging over 40 points per contest. The team has gotten some fantastic play from quarterback Tajh Boyd, who is turning himself into a Heisman candidate and he is coming off a game where he gained over 350 total yards, including 311 yards passing in a win over Wake Forest. The team opened the season with a dramatic win over Georgia and the team has won three straight games since then, including a win over NC State on the road.

Clemson has a tough home game next week against Boston College and then the team will play against Florida State in a huge game that could decide the ACC. The Seminoles have been excellent this season and this game could be the toughest for the Tigers since opening against Georgia and it should be another top 10 matchup. The team then will head on the road for two games against Maryland and Virginia and then they will have two home games against Georgia Tech and the Citadel before a huge rivalry game to end the season against South Carolina.

The team is playing some great ball on offense, averaging over 400 total yards per game while ranking 17th in the nation in passing yards with over 300 yards per game. The team has been averaging nearly 200 yards rushing and the team has been one of the highest scoring in the conference, averaging 43 points per game over the first four games, including scoring 50 points against Wake Forest and South Carolina State. Boyd is ranked second on the Tigers in rushing and he has passed for nine touchdowns with nearly 1,000 yards already this season.

Syracuse comes into the game on a winning streak after winning against Wagner and Tulane while scoring over 100 combined points while allowing just 17, but the team is 2-2 this season after opening losses to Penn State and Northwestern. The team will have to play some great defense to stop Clemson and the team is opening its ACC football conference schedule with the Tigers. The team will play four of their next five games on the road after hosting Clemson, with NC State, Georgia Tech, Maryland and Florida State coming with Wake Forest in the middle.

The Florida State game will be a huge matchup and the team will finish the year while staying at home against Pitt and Boston College. The team has a tough finish to the season with those games and the Florida State matchup will have conference implications for both. The team is averaging over 400 yards per game this season and is averaging over 260 passing yards per game. The Orange have recovered nicely from losing Doug Marrone and Ryan Nassib to the NFL and they are averaging over 30 points per game this season while allowing 22 points per game on defense.
